Abstract

This study aims to determine the factors that influence job satisfaction of nurses in the PK 3 category at Cibinong Regional General Hospital, Bogor Regency. The study design used Explanatory Research with a Cross Sectional approach. The population in this study were 157 nurses at the Cibinong Regional General Hospital level PK 3. The number of samples in this study was 157 respondents. Data collection used research instruments that had been tested for validity and reliability. Data analysis used statistical applications including univariate, bivariate, and multivariate analysis. The results of the study, all variables were proven to have a significant effect on job satisfaction (p < 0.05). High motivation increased the chance of job satisfaction by 569 times, followed by interpersonal relationships (111 times), supervision (76 times), and light workload (62 times). A comfortable work environment, career development, and management support also made a positive contribution. Conversely, the perception of dissatisfaction with satisfaction significantly decreased job satisfaction. In conclusion, management support and related factors have a strong influence on nurse job satisfaction. Improving motivation, managing workload, interpersonal relationships, supervision, and a fair compensation system are essential to improving job satisfaction.   Keywords: Workload; Interpersonal Relationships; Job Satisfaction; Motivation
